Description

Conveniently positioned, just a few miles from the city of Bangor, this end terrace home is a great opportunity if you are looking for a small project that you can upgrade.

Priced to sell, this End Terrace Home, located within the rural village of Rhiwlas, near Bangor is within easy access of the A55 expressway, the mountains of Eryri and the university city of Bangor. This former chapel house is in need of some upgrading and offers a perfect opportunity if you can turn your hands to some DIY. The compact accommodation briefly consists of one room on the ground floor that features an inglenook fireplace and a kitchen area. Upstairs off a small Landing are 2 Single Bedrooms, both served by a part tiled Bathroom that is fitted with a white bath suite. Outside is a front yard area with a small stone outbuilding, this could be utilised as an outdoor seating area. The property is warmed by a back boiler heating system and is also fitted with uPVC Double Glazing throughout.
